A widget that displays an overview map.
More...
#include <qgsmapoverviewcanvas.h>
Protected Member Functions |
| void | paintEvent (QPaintEvent *pe) |
| | Overridden paint event.
|
| void | resizeEvent (QResizeEvent *e) |
| | Overridden resize event.
|
| void | mouseMoveEvent (QMouseEvent *e) |
| | Overridden mouse move event.
|
| void | mousePressEvent (QMouseEvent *e) |
| | Overridden mouse press event.
|
| void | mouseReleaseEvent (QMouseEvent *e) |
| | Overridden mouse release event.
|
| void | updatePanningWidget (const QPoint &pos) |
| | called when panning to reflect mouse movement
|
Detailed Description
A widget that displays an overview map.
Constructor & Destructor Documentation
| QgsMapOverviewCanvas::QgsMapOverviewCanvas |
( |
QWidget * |
parent = 0, |
|
|
QgsMapCanvas * |
mapCanvas = NULL |
|
) |
| |
| QgsMapOverviewCanvas::~QgsMapOverviewCanvas |
( |
| ) |
|
Member Function Documentation
| void QgsMapOverviewCanvas::destinationSrsChanged |
( |
| ) |
|
|
slot |
| void QgsMapOverviewCanvas::drawExtentRect |
( |
| ) |
|
|
slot |
used for overview canvas to reflect changed extent in main map canvas
| void QgsMapOverviewCanvas::enableAntiAliasing |
( |
bool |
flag | ) |
|
|
inline |
| void QgsMapOverviewCanvas::hasCrsTransformEnabled |
( |
bool |
flag | ) |
|
|
slot |
| void QgsMapOverviewCanvas::layerRepaintRequested |
( |
| ) |
|
|
protectedslot |
| QStringList QgsMapOverviewCanvas::layerSet |
( |
| ) |
const |
| void QgsMapOverviewCanvas::mapRenderingFinished |
( |
| ) |
|
|
protectedslot |
| void QgsMapOverviewCanvas::mouseMoveEvent |
( |
QMouseEvent * |
e | ) |
|
|
protected |
Overridden mouse move event.
| void QgsMapOverviewCanvas::mousePressEvent |
( |
QMouseEvent * |
e | ) |
|
|
protected |
Overridden mouse press event.
| void QgsMapOverviewCanvas::mouseReleaseEvent |
( |
QMouseEvent * |
e | ) |
|
|
protected |
Overridden mouse release event.
| void QgsMapOverviewCanvas::paintEvent |
( |
QPaintEvent * |
pe | ) |
|
|
protected |
| void QgsMapOverviewCanvas::refresh |
( |
| ) |
|
renders overview and updates panning widget
| void QgsMapOverviewCanvas::resizeEvent |
( |
QResizeEvent * |
e | ) |
|
|
protected |
| void QgsMapOverviewCanvas::setBackgroundColor |
( |
const QColor & |
color | ) |
|
| void QgsMapOverviewCanvas::setLayerSet |
( |
const QStringList & |
layerSet | ) |
|
updates layer set for overview
| void QgsMapOverviewCanvas::updateFullExtent |
( |
| ) |
|
| void QgsMapOverviewCanvas::updatePanningWidget |
( |
const QPoint & |
pos | ) |
|
|
protected |
called when panning to reflect mouse movement
Member Data Documentation
main map canvas - used to get/set extent
| QPoint QgsMapOverviewCanvas::mPanningCursorOffset |
|
protected |
position of cursor inside panning widget
widget for panning map in overview
| QPixmap QgsMapOverviewCanvas::mPixmap |
|
protected |
pixmap where the map is stored
map settings used for rendering of the overview map
The documentation for this class was generated from the following files: